Разработчикам (API)

Архитектура цифровых взаимодействий

Полная документация для интеграции вашего приложения с Formly. Мы предоставляем гибкий REST API для управления данными, формами и пользователями.

Безопасная аутентификация

Все запросы к API должны включать заголовок Authorization с вашим уникальным ключом доступа.

Мы поддерживаем стандарт Bearer Token для обеспечения безопасности передачи данных в реальном времени. Ваш ключ хранится в защищенном хранилище и доступен только с вашего IP-адреса (если настроено).

Инфраструктура сервера API Formly

Основные эндпоинты

Полный список методов для взаимодействия с ресурсами платформы.

GET /api/v1/forms

Получение списка всех активных форм с пагинацией и фильтрацией по дате создания.

POST /api/v1/forms

Создание новой формы. Принимает JSON с конфигурацией полей, валидацией и метаданными.

GET /api/v1/forms/:id

Детальная информация о конкретной форме, включая статистику заполнения и настройки доступа.

Обработка ошибок

API возвращает стандартные HTTP-коды состояния для указания результата запроса.

400 Bad Request

Ошибка валидации входных данных или неправильный формат JSON. Тело ответа содержит errors с детализацией проблем.

401 Unauthorized

Отсутствует или неверный API ключ. Убедитесь, что заголовок Authorization установлен корректно.

404 Not Found

Запрашиваемый ресурс не существует. Проверьте корректность идентификатора эндпоинта или ID формы.

Примеры запросов

Ниже приведены примеры использования cURL для основных операций.

GET /api/v1/forms

curl -X GET https://api.formly.io/v1/forms \ -H "Authorization: Bearer sk_live_51M..." \ -H "Content-Type: application/json"